Instructions:
Cut banner pieces and ink edges. Glue metal bows on. Color Alice images with pencils, fussy cut out, and add glitter glue. Let dry. Glue lace onto banner pieces, leaving extra at each end to hang. Fussy cut label image. Ink edges. Stamp words, cut, ink, and add to label. Using pop dots, add Alice images to banner pieces. Glue rosette ruffle to back top. Add flowers to front. Use pop dots to adhere label to banner pieces. Be sure all is dry, then hang. Makes a great piece for a tea party!

I made a mini banner featuring a few of my favorites. This is a simple way to make holiday decor from our collage sheets, and can be done with any theme.
Simply cut out your images, and ink them. Punch holes in the corners and add eyelets. I do that so as not to tear the paper when tying knots. Then take a piece of ribbon and connect each image, adding more ribbon before tying. So only one ribbon is in the holes but three are there. Then add some twine on the end images with loops at the ends for hanging. Easy!
